Basic Information
| Product Name | 1,3-Bis[(3-Bromophenyl)-Phenyl-Methyl]Urea |
| CAS No. | 160807-87-4 |
| Molecular Formula | C27H22Br2N2O |
| Molecular Weight | 550.29 g/mol |
| Synonyms | 1,3-Bis[(3-bromophenyl)(phenyl)methyl]urea; Urea, N,N'-bis[(3-bromophenyl)phenylmethyl]-; 1,3-Bis(3-bromobenzhydryl)urea; 1,3-Bis[phenyl(3-bromophenyl)methyl]urea; N,N'-Bis(3-bromobenzhydryl)urea; 1,1'-(Carbonylbis(azanediyl))bis(1-(3-bromophenyl)-1-phenylethane) (alternative); Bis(3-bromobenzhydryl)urea |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at room temperature (15-25°C). Keep away from incompatible materials. For long-term storage, consider an inert atmosphere to ensure optimal stability.
